由 Heikki Krogerus 提交于
If the DW_apb_uart is configured with UART_16550_COMPATIBLE configuration parameter set, then the Busy Functionality is not available. These UARTs will never generate the Busy detect indication interrupt, and therefore don't need handling for it. This creates a small optimization for the DW_apb_uarts configured without the busy functionality, but more importantly, it removes the small but real risk of hitting potential issues caused by busy functionality handling when no busy functionality exist. 由 Cyrille Pitchen 提交于
This patch adds a new DT property, "atmel,fifo-size", to enable and set the maximum number of data the RX and TX FIFOs can store on FIFO capable USARTs. Please be aware that the VERSION register can not be used to guess the size of FIFOs. Indeed, for a given hardware version, the USARTs can be integrated on Atmel SoCs with different FIFO sizes. Also the "atmel,fifo-size" property is optional as older USARTs don't embed FIFO at all. Besides, the FIFO size can not be read or guessed from other registers: When designing the FIFO feature, no dedicated registers were added to store this size. Unsed spaces in the I/O register range are limited and better reserved for future usages. Instead, the FIFO size of each peripheral is documented in the programmer datasheet. Finally, on a given SoC, there can be several instances of USART with different FIFO sizes. This explain why we'd rather use a dedicated DT property than use the "compatible" property. 由 Sekhar Nori 提交于
Due to Advisory 21 as documented in AM437x errata document, UART module cannot be disabled once DMA is used. The only workaround is to softreset the module before disabling it. DRA7x UARTs are compatible to AM437x UARTs in terms of this errata and prescribed workaround. Enable usage of workaround for this errata on DRA7x SoCs. 由 Andre Przywara 提交于
The ARM Server Base System Architecture[1] document describes a generic UART which is a subset of the PL011 UART. It lacks DMA support, baud rate control and modem status line control, among other things. The idea is to move the UART initialization and setup into the firmware (which does this job today already) and let the kernel just use the UART for sending and receiving characters. We use the recent refactoring to build a new struct uart_ops variable which points to some new functions avoiding access to the missing registers. We reuse as much existing PL011 code as possible. In contrast to the PL011 the SBSA UART does not define any AMBA or PrimeCell relations, so we go with a pretty generic probe function which only uses platform device functions. A DT binding is provided with this patch, ACPI support is added in a separate one.
